Do I need a machine to deep clean car carpets?
No, but machines help. Sprays and powders work for light stains and odors. For old, deep stains, a spot or heated extractor pulls soil from the pad. That stops stains from coming back.
Are these cleaners safe for all car fabrics?
Most are safe on common auto carpets and cloth seats. Always test a hidden spot first. Avoid soaking foam-backed areas. Follow the label for dilution and dwell time.
How often should I clean my car carpets?
Spot clean as soon as spills happen. Do a light clean monthly if you drive daily. Deep clean every 3–6 months, or sooner with pets and kids. Protection helps extend time between cleans.
What removes pet urine odor best?
Use an enzyme or strong extractor pass. Pre-treat, agitate, and extract until water runs clear. Dry with airflow to stop odor wicking. Avoid heavy perfumes that only mask smells.
Can I use home carpet cleaner in my car?
Yes, many work well. But cars have tighter spaces and thicker pads. Use less water and more extraction. Always ventilate and dry fast to prevent mildew.
